Education objectives

Objectives

The MSc in Renewable Energy was created to provide students with training that leads, among other things:

     * Contribute to the social and economic progress of the country to provide training in a poor area of provision of skills training.
     * Contribute to the conversion and efficient use of energy, with a resulting increase in welfare and wealth then expected.
     * Contribute to the preservation of the environment.
     * Contribute to the development of renewable energies in Portugal.

Careers

Masters graduates in this area of knowledge will develop technical and scientific skills that will enable them to integrate tables of companies or organizations in the energy sector, aimed at:

     * Selection, construction and maintenance of facilities and equipment for transformation of energy by conventional and renewable sources, including municipal and industrial waste.
     * Distribution of electricity from production units.
     * Selection, construction and maintenance of energy use.

The graduate students might pursue professional functions in industry, service sector and public administration, among others.

Evaluation rules

The following modes of assessment are used  for the curriculum component:

  1. Assessment based olnly on an examination or completion of a final project.
    2. Distributed evaluation without final exam or paper. In subjects with this method of assessment, there will be throughout the academic year, for example, laboratory work, mini-tests, tests, individual or group seminars, to be awarded classification with which to construct the final classification.
    3. Distributed evaluation with compulsory examination or final paper. In subjects with this method of assessment, there will be an evaluation component similar to the preceding point and an evaluation component with the final exam.
    4. Distributed evaluation with the possibility of exemption from examination or final paper.

The Dissertation comprises a public discussion with the Jury, in accordance with law.
